Blog: Aliso Lacrosse Dominates Mission in Opener

The Aliso Niguel boys lacrosse team dominated their season opener against Mission Viejo on Friday night.

The Aliso Niguel Boys Lacrosse team won their season opener against Mission Viejo 10-1 Friday night at Wolverine Stadium. 

Aliso Niguel (1-0), came out firing from the opening whistle. Senior Michael Traub scored just two minutes into the game to put the Wolverines up 1-0. Minutes later, senior defenseman Derek Zimmer stripped the ball and fed it to Nick Abdulla who scored a nice goal to go up 2-0. Aliso controlled the ball majority of the 1st quarter but Mission goalie Alex Perez made some nice saves to keep the Diablos in it. Turner Westlake and Jonah Rinaldi each put up a goal in the final two minutes to make it 4-0.

Just when everyone thought the quarter was over, junior Connor Reed picked up the ball off the faceoff, drove through three Diablo defenders and scored.

The ball was on the ground a lot in the second quarter and neither team was getting good looks at the goal. When a good look did come both goalies held their ground. Perez had six saves in the first half and Aliso goalie Austin Stahl had a shutout witht he Wolverines on top 6-0.

Both teams were more crisp in the third. Stevie Barron fed Nathan Smith, who cranked one past Perez from 12 yards out. The Aliso defense led by Senior Jordyn Williams was a brick wall in the third and Mission only got one shot on goal.

After two Aliso penalties, the Diablos finally got on the scoreboard with a goal by Jordan Bernardin. Things got a little heated in the fourth which led to a Diablo being ejected. Aliso had a man advantage for three minutes and Traub tacked on two more goals to make it 10-1. 

The Wolverines hope this win is a sign of good things to come this season. They have a lot of returning seniors especially on defense. Their next game is Tuesday at Woodbridge High School. Mission Viejo (0-3,0-1) will play their home opener against Mater Dei next Friday.
